On August 31, 2022 Robert W. Hudnet passed away; devoted father of Samuel L. Hudnet and his wife Jennifer; beloved "Grand-Dad" of David and Jonathan; cherished son of Emma Hudnet and the late Robert C. Hudnet; dear brother of Carol Ratajczak and her husband Robert; loving uncle of Kristina Garafolo; dear friend of Karen Elliott. Also survived by other loving relatives and friends.
A funeral service will be held at the Connelly Funeral Home of Essex, 300 Mace Avenue on Friday, September 9th, 2022 at 11 am. Visiting hours will be held on Thursday, September 8th, 2022 from 6 - 9 pm.
Interment at Parkwood Cemetery
